While Giggleswick Station offers a straightforward setup, it's important to note the absence of a ticket office and ticket machines. Travelers are encouraged to secure their tickets online before arriving. For those requiring assistance, there's a customer help point, but keep in mind that the station is unstaffed. However, support can be requested via a designated helpline. For visually or hearing impaired passengers, the station is equipped with an induction loop and some step-free access, though it's advisable to check in advance given the platform's barrow crossing that may pose challenges.
It's also worth mentioning that Giggleswick provides no facilities for food, drink, or shopping within its premises. Therefore, if you need refreshments or cash, it would be wise to plan accordingly before arriving at the station. Despite these limitations, bicycle storage is available, making it convenient for those exploring the area on two wheels.
Getting to and from Giggleswick Station is quite manageable with a few transport links. There’s the availability of a rail replacement service situated in the station car park. For taxi services, visitors can explore options via the Cab4You service. Although bus services aren’t directly available at the station, planning your onward journey ahead of time using a printable timetable can ensure a hassle-free trip.
While cycle hire is not available at the station, the area around Giggleswick is lovely for cycling, and you can store your bike securely while you travel by train.

At East Dulwich Station, ticket purchasing is straightforward and convenient. The ticket office is operational from as early as 5:40 AM on weekdays, with slightly adjusted hours over the weekend. For those who prefer to handle things digitally, there are ticket machines available for use that support smartcard validation as well. Accessibility is a priority, with machines designed to accommodate travellers with disabilities, although it's recommended to review the station map or step-free access section in advance. The station is also equipped with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, ensuring a smooth experience for all visitors.
Help is never far away at East Dulwich, thanks to the presence of staff and multiple customer help points. Station staff are typically available throughout the day to provide assistance, whether pre-booked or on a walk-up basis. While there aren't tactile surfaces along all platform edges, the station does offer ramps longer than 400m to both platform 1 and platform 2, along with a staff-operated ramp for access from the train to the platform. Moreover, if assistance is needed, there's a freephone number, textphone, and of course, on-site staff to assist with any mobility concerns. It should be noted that East Dulwich station lacks accessible toilets and a waiting room, although seating areas are provided.
In terms of amenities, East Dulwich offers no on-site refreshment facilities or shopping options, so stock up before you arrive! Cyclists have access to 16 bike stands near platform 1, though they must be prepared to rely on their own security measures as these stands are unsheltered. Access to public Wi-Fi is unavailable, but pay phones are on site should you need to make a call.
For onward travel options, East Dulwich is well-connected. While local bus information is centrally displayed, detailed rail replacement service info is available as needed.
